ADU Rules

What can you build in Fort Smith, AR?

Fort Smith, AR follows state and local rules for Accessory Dwelling Units. Here is a concise overview of the local rules.

Parking

  • Garrison: 0; other areas: 1 per ADU; citywide, single-family/duplex driveways may satisfy spaces and shared/remote parking is allowed.
